The Prisoner is the eleventh episode of Season 1 of Dr. Quinn, Medicine Woman.
General Custer & his men attack the Cheyenne wounding many including Cloud Dancing, the medicine man, who is also taken prisoner. Custer intends to shoot Cloud Dancing & reluctantly lets Dr. Mike treat Cloud Dancing's injuries. Dr. Mike & Sully help Cloud Dancing while Miss Olive's hurdy gurdy is underway.

- Second appearance of General Custer played by Darren Dalton. He orders his men to attack the Cheyenne village after learning that settlers were attacked by Dog Soldiers (renegade Indians). He doesn't distinguish between the Dog Soldiers and the peaceful Cheyenne of the village.
- Note: The viewing order of this episode seems to be out of order. The evidence for this is the fact that Matthew and Ingrid introduce themselves to each other near the end of the episode during the dance. Also, throughout the episode Matthew is shy about talking to Ingrid just as he was shy to talk to Ingrid at the beginning of Epidemic. Another piece of evidence to consider is the fact that at the beginning of the episode Law of the Land Matthew invites Ingrid to dinner with his family, and is less shy in talking to her as if they have already been talking to each other just like at the dance in this episode. The final point of evidence is the fact that Grace isn't tending to her café, but is working with Olive on the Hurdy-Gurdy Dance throughout the episode. The Prisoner should following the episodes Father's Day and The Healing, but before Grace opens her café at the end of Bad Water. Law of the Land should follow the episode Running Ghost later in the season.
